Description
|
This gene encodes a protein involved in endosomal sorting of cell surface receptors via a multivesicular body/late endosome pathway. The encoded protein is one of the three subunits of the ESCRT-I complex (endosomal complexes required for transport) involved in the sorting of ubiquitinated proteins. The two other subunits of ESCRT-I are vesicular protein sorting 23, also known as tumor susceptibility gene 101 (TSG101), and vesicular protein sorting 37. Also known as: ASK1, Caspase-activated DNase inhibitor that interacts with ASK1, VPS28, CIIA.
